The equilibrium conformation, dynamics, and dissociation energy of the weakly bonded dimethylether...Ne complex have been deduced from its pulsed jet millimeter wave spectrum. Each rotational transition is split into two component lines. The corresponding vibrational splitting has been determined to be DeltaE=807.2(9) MHz. The inversion barrier between the two equivalent minima with Ne above or below the COC plane has been calculated from this datum to be 16 cm(-1). The dissociation energy of the complex is estimated, from the centrifugal distortion constant D-J, to be ca. 1.0 kJ/mol. (C) 2003 American Institute of Physics.
